UTHealth Houston is looking for a multifaceted external communications, media relations pro, and public relations expert who can pitch compelling stories of medical and science innovations, write articles using SEO (Search Engine Optimization), and stay on top of breaking health care news. This person is responsible for promoting the university’s strategic priorities and protecting the university’s brand by developing and executing media and public relations to inform and engage external and internal audiences.

This role is vital to supporting the university’s three-part mission of education, research, and patient care. The role requires strong communication, collaboration, writing, news judgment, and creative idea skills. It also requires someone who can do multiple things, including managing content, as they approach public and media relations at various levels. We prefer candidates with public relations backgrounds and video skills who can meet tight deadlines.

All candidates must provide writing samples, which can be uploaded via the File Attachments section. Submissions without writing samples will not be considered for the role. You must be a good writer first and foremost. A background in health care or broadcast journalism is preferred.

Position Key Accountabilities
  • Works with key experts on beats to identify media opportunities; creates and pitches story ideas; and responds to breaking news media requests on a tight deadline; arranges interviews with subject matter experts and media; escorts media on campus. Collaborates with faculty, staff, students, partners at teaching hospitals, and other constituents to communicate strategic news. Attends key meetings and events related to beats.
  • Assists in creating and supplying photos and video content related to specific beats for social media, You Tube, and media requests; writes scripts as needed.
  • Writes news releases and pitches about medical, scientific discovery, clinical trials, nursing, public health, and bioinformatics news as applicable to beats, including new and published research, innovation, education, and clinical care; generates feature story ideas related to specific beats.
  • Posts news content using the content management system to UTHealth Houston's website; posts news hits on the website; corrects broken links on website news pages.
  • Tracks, clips, and tags media relations activities through the use of an online news monitoring service and news archive; provides results to content experts.
  • Writes content for Media Relations media hits newsletter to leadership and staff.
  • Appropriately guards UTHealth Houston's interests/reputation and patient confidentiality while respecting the public's right to know.
  • Staff the media hotline.
  • Serves as a first responder on UTHealth Houston's emergency communications team.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
